Chinese ethnic minority costumes, with their unique designs and exquisite craftsmanship, showcase a rich cultural heritage.
Among them, the costumes of the Miao, Dong, and Tujia ethnic groups are particularly noteworthy.
These costumes not only serve practical purposes but also carry profound historical significance and cultural inheritance.
The traditional dance costumes of Miao women feature blue as the main color, complemented by white tops and black skirts.
This color combination reflects the Miao people's reverence for the natural environment and their love for life.
In dance performances, Miao women wear their ethnic costumes and gracefully dance, showcasing an elegant and agile demeanor.
Dong women's traditional attire is predominantly red, with black tops and white skirts.
This color scheme symbolizes the Dong people's hospitality and fearlessness.
During dance performances, Dong women don their ethnic costumes and joyfully dance, exhibiting lively and outgoing personalities.
Tujia women's traditional clothing features green as the primary color, paired with white tops and black skirts.
This color combination reflects the Tujia people's admiration for nature and their yearning for life.
In dance performances, Tujia women wear their ethnic costumes and lightly dance, displaying gentle and kind-hearted qualities.
In addition to these three prominent ethnic groups, there are many other minority costumes worth mentioning, such as the vibrant huipia (flower skirt) of the Zhuang people and the long robes of the Tibetan people.
Each of these costumes showcases the unique design and exquisite craftsmanship of various ethnic groups, reflecting their rich cultural heritage and artistic charm.
